They trail today 3-0 after six innings. They have scored all three runs in this series on just one swing, an Adam Jones homer last night.
Through six today, they have just two hits off Freddy Garcia, both by Luke Scott. The rest of the lineup is a combined 0-for-18. New York’s defense has helped him with solid plays afield by Mark Teixeira and A-Rod.
New York added to its lead on A-Rod’s fielders choice RBI in the fifth. The O’s had a chance for an inning-ending double play on his grounder to short, but it looked like Cesar Izturis took too long throwing to Brian Roberts, whose relay to first was late.
Garcia has not faced the Orioles since 2006 when he was with the White Sox. He is 1-5 with an ERA of 5.20 over his last seven starts versus the Orioles.
After scoring just three runs last night, the Birds have now been held to three runs or less in 10 of their 19 games. Right now, they’d take three today to tie this up.
